Output 2c3843963c5a910c7ffb8c76dda944849d9f3e58706e54998f7c8a3ecdd4347c:13

value
64044
script pubkey
OP_HASH160 OP_PUSHBYTES_20 807d57166ff9edd60f34756848685bbfd06a61c5 OP_EQUAL
address
3DQQZtPdaFbcif1KnsakZD6fqTzCtx1xEB
transaction
2c3843963c5a910c7ffb8c76dda944849d9f3e58706e54998f7c8a3ecdd4347c